Simplified Explanation
The abstract describes a wireless communication method for a wireless network node that involves receiving session response data related to a multicast broadcast service session.
- The method involves receiving session response data from a session management function.
- The session response includes a sub-area identifier of a multicast broadcast service session.
- The session response also includes location information corresponding to the sub-area identifier.

Original Abstract Submitted
A wireless communication method for use in a wireless network node is disclosed. The method comprises receiving, from a session management function, a session response comprising an sub-area identifier of a multicast broadcast service (MBS) session and location information corresponding to the sub-area identifier.
